For many years, the sole source of information about the likelihood of getting a knife were the YouTube clips of case openings and other anecdotal evidence on Reddit. 

In 2017, a year of Major upsets, intending to keep a significant part of the CS:GO market afloat, Valve was forced to comply with the Chinese regulations regarding the contents of CS:GO loot boxes and the odds of receiving items of varying rarity. Valve begrudgingly disclosed the official numbers for case openings, revealing the odds of getting a knife in CSGO, so that the players could have a general idea on probabilities for drops of specific quality. This change may have saved a lot of money for players, but more importantly, it revealed how miniscule the odds were of getting a knife skin from a case opening. You can check the Probability Announcement on the official Chinese Counter-Strike website. Below, we provide a comprehensive table of the likelihood of unboxing skins of various rarity.


Likelihood of unboxing skins of various rarity

RarityColorOdds

Mil-Spec Grade

Blue

79.92%

Restricted

Purple

15.98%

Classified

Pink

3.2%

Covert

Red

0.64%

Knives & Gloves

Gold

0.26%


However, take this information with a grain of salt, as these values may differ depending on multiple factors, and, considering the recent changes in CS2, some values may be higher or lower as of now. As we can see, each tier of rarity is approximately five times rarer than the previous, except for the difference between the Covert skin category and the “Gold” category of knives and gloves. 

How Many Cases You Need to Open to Get a Knife in CS:GO/CS2?

The odds published by Valve imply that one would need to open an insane total amount of 385 cases on average in order to get a knife or a pair of gloves. Every single case opening is a totally separate round of gamble, so the chances of getting a knife through a determined and tedious series of case openings won’t guarantee you an expected outcome. Of course, there’s always a place for a margin of error or an extreme stroke of luck where you could acquire a Talon Doppler on a third open, but statistically speaking, you’re better off buying a skin you like if you want to look fresh and clean without spending extra.

CS2 Knife Chance Calculator - How Much Does it Cost? 

Having the odds of obtaining a knife from a case thanks to Valve and the Chinese Ministry of Culture, we can calculate the approximate cost of case openings per one knife. In order to get the price right, we have to consider the average cost of a case and a key, as well as the odds of getting a CSGO knife chance. If you have a desired knife from a certain collection, all you have to do is to take cost of a case, add cost of a key and divide it by the probability of opening a knife:

(Cost of a Case + Cost of a Key) / ≈0.0026

Let’s say we have a Gamma Case, a case that costs $2.39 and includes a Gamma Doppler knife, and a respective key that sells for $15 on average. We divide the combined cost of a case and a key by the probability of opening a knife, and what we get is a mind-boggling $6,688. Uhm, that’s a used Toyota Corolla price bracket.
